I've sold off almost all of my beloved Boogie amps, and invested the money in a real recording setup. I ditched my MBox and my laptop, and switched to Logic running on a fairly powerful Mac. For the first time I'm able to work on mixes beyond setting levels and panning stuff. I've been going through alot of old demos and reworking/remixing, which has been a real pain the the pancreas but has also been a good learning experience. So far I've only finished one tune so far, which can be downloaded here: www.benjaminstrange.net . Currently I'm reworking my cover of King Crimson's Discipline, which is also being remixed by former Nine Inch Nails engineer Brian Kraz. Hopefully I'll be able to release both simultaneously.
